@TankerTrackers reported during the reporting window ending at 11:45 a.m. UTC on Dec. 23 that BELLA 1 (IMO 9230880) has not been seized despite U.S. Coast Guard pursuit, facing fuel constraints after 39 days in transit at an average 11 knots, with 28-35 days remaining unless speed drops. The X post by @TankerTrackers, released over the past 90 minutes, stated the vessel might reduce speed if the pursuit ends, projecting a southeast route toward South Africa to reach the Middle East while staying off AIS, as the Suez Canal and Strait of Gibraltar mandate AIS usage.
